Dr. M. daud Nawabi is a hematologist oncologist practicing in Mount Pleasant, SC. Dr. Nawabi specializes in the diagnosis, treatment and prevention of blood diseases such as anemia, hemophilia, sickle-cell disease, leukemia and lymphoma. Hematologist Oncologists are also trained in the study of cancer and its attack on other organs.
